Nitrokey udev Rules

This repository contains udev rules for Nitrokey devices. Previously, these rules were maintained as a part of libnitrokey.

Usage and Requirements

The 41-nitrokey.rules file contains udev rules for these devices:

  • Nitrokey 3
  • Nitrokey HSM
  • Nitrokey FIDO U2F
  • Nitrokey FIDO2
  • Nitrokey Passkey
  • Nitrokey Pro
  • Nitrokey Storage
  • Nitrokey Start
  • Nitrokey U2F

It requires udev 188 or later. For older udev versions, use the 41-nitrokey_old.rules from libnitrokey.

The rules use the uaccess tag which is a systemd mechanism.

To install the rules file, place it in /etc/udev/rules.d. The file prefix should be lower than 73 because the rules must be applied before udev’s 73-seat-late.rules.
